The Bishop of Portsmouth has offered a public apology following the conviction of a former Jersey priest for child abuse.

Piotr Antoni Glas was found guilty of three counts of gross indecency with a child, committed between 2004 and 2007 while serving on the island, as reported by the BBC.

In a statement, Bishop Philip Egan expressed “deep sorrow” and “profound apologies”, acknowledging the lifelong impact of the abuse.

“Our thoughts and prayers are with them and their family,” he said.

Glas is due to be sentenced on 2nd June.

The bishop reaffirmed the diocese’s safeguarding efforts, saying, “There are robust safeguarding standards… in operation throughout the Catholic Church in England and Wales.”

He urged anyone needing support to contact the diocesan safeguarding team.
